Output 29e76f6194dec544ef130c26df21cb4b95341b9c325e1d98e00ee6cbd649ecd9:1

value
82595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90a065c979518ccfa9b5b45f2a1e251247d274b OP_EQUAL
address
3MUcZi7utahaz8LiGEjxdD2pdb3AaSnspT
transaction
29e76f6194dec544ef130c26df21cb4b95341b9c325e1d98e00ee6cbd649ecd9
spent
true